Web29 jan. 2024 · Wash #1. Load towels into the washer loosely. Set it for a long wash cycle and fill with the hottest water you can manage. Turn the water heater up to 140 F for this event. Or boil water on the stovetop then carefully transport it to the washer. The point is that the water must be very hot to kill the bacteria. Web5 nov. 2024 · Soak your garment in this solution. Web25 jun. 2024 · Boil for about 20 minutes, stirring around with a spoon every now and then. Turn the stove off and let the cloths cool. Hang to dry. And that’s all there is to it. That is how you stop your dish towels and dishrags from smelling so bad. To remove mildew from leather goods, wipe with a cloth moistened with diluted alcohol (1 cup denatured or rubbing alcohol to 1 cup water). Dry in a current of air. If mildew remains, wash with thick suds made from a mild soap or detergent, saddle soap, or a soap containing a germicide or fungicide. britney spears justin timberlake car accidentWeb28 jul. 2024 · Because of the damp, hot environment they live in, washcloths are prime breeding grounds for bacteria and mold, says Dr. King.
